Continuous Improvement Assessment Cycle

Table containing the Continuous Improvement Assessment Cycle.

Plan 

  • Assessments Plans are Developed/Modified and updated in Tk20. 
  • Program Assessments are prepared for collection independently or built through Tk20. 

  

Collect 

  • Assessment Data Collection is carried throughout the academic year. 

  

Analyze 

  • Assessment Data is Prepared and Disseminated to Program Coordinators via Power BI. 
  • Programs/Units review and analyze assessment data through departmental meetings, ad-hoc groups and during the Annual CEP Data Summit. 

  

Improve 

  • Programs/Units develop and implement data-based decision making/improvements.

Continuous Improvement Change Form

Purpose

The Data Review and Reflection process is a CEP initiative to support the development of a culture of inquiry and ensure a continuous improvement model. Through this process faculty routinely engage in analysis of student assessment data, and as a result devise improvement actions which strive to enhance student academic performance. This process is designed to be completed regularly and systematically while preparing programs to complete accreditation reporting requirements for SACSCOC.

Data Review and Reflection Template

The Continuous Improvement Recommendation/Change Form is utilized to capture the review and analysis of program data by program faculty.

The form is comprised of the following sections:

  • Description of Change: Faculty record any proposed changes based on data findings.
  • Evidence to Support Change: Faculty record program data elements & provide numeric evidence that supports the change.
  • Rationale for the Change: Faculty record their interpretation of program data; particularly strengths/weakness. A rationale is provided on how changes will improve candidate and program performance.

Participation

Program coordinators and/or department chairs are asked to facilitate the collaborative review and reflection process with program faculty. The information documented in the Data Review and Reflection Template should be shared with all faculty at departmental meetings. As stated, appropriate stakeholders, including alumni, employers, practitioners, school and community partners should to be involved in program evaluation and improvement.

Cycle

Programs will engage in the Continuous Improvement Recommendation/Change Form every semester and the Annual Assessment Accreditation Reporting process every academic year. Work on the Annual Assessment Report (Previous AY Data) will commence in August and be submitted no later than November 30th.

Data Collection & Visualization

Program data is crucial to the Data Review and Reflection Process as it the basis from which programs develop program improvements. CEP utilizes various tools to enhance the collection and review of program data.

Tk20

Tk20 by Watermark is UTRGV’s institutional assessment management system and is utilized by CEP program faculty to collect, review, and assess student work every semester. CEP faculty work to build key assessments which are deployed in aligned coursework for student submission and rated by faculty via approved rubrics. Assessment data is then stored within the platform for further review and/or extraction at a later date.

Power BI

Power BI (Business Intelligence) is a business analytics tool which allows the EPP to create dynamic and engaging dashboards that can be shared with faculty, staff, candidates and even external stakeholders. Data collected from Tk20, our student information system and external sources can be loaded into this platform to create visually intuitive graphs and charts. This enables users to filter and sort data charts and tables in a quick and efficient matter so they can focus on answering the questions they have and ultimately make data-informed decisions to drive the EPP’s culture of continuous improvement.
